lava-iris-xThe Lava Iris X8 was revealed not too long ago – as recently as yesterday, in fact, over on e-commerce website Flipkart in India, and it seems that Lava has decided to launch it officially one day after. The asking price for the Lava Iris X8? We are looking at INR 8,999 a pop, which would be the rough equivalent of $145 after conversion, of course. The Lava Iris X8 is said to feature a MediaTek chipset with a 1.4Ghz octa-core processor, carries a 5” 1280 x 720 pixel IPS display with Asahi Dragontrail glass protection, 2GB RAM and 16GB of internal memory – which just in case the latter is not enough for your use, there is always a microSD memory card slot to help you out.

At the back lies a decent 8MP shooter with dual LED Flash, while the front sports a 3MP camera for those selfies. The entire shebang would tip the scales at 160 grams, while it measures 70.9mm × 143.4mm × 8.6mm, with connectivity options including the likes of 3G HSPA+, WiFi 802.11 b/g/n, and Bluetooth 4.0, all of it running on Android 4.4 KitKat that hangs on the promise of an Android 5.0 Lollipop update down the road.
